Q:   Which skills are required to excel in the Home Science field?
A: 

MSc Home Science postgraduates should incorporate good technical and problem-solving skills. They should be able to work in a team under pressure and should be creative in bringing innovative ideas. A few necessary skills for MSc Home Science postgraduates are:

·        Complex Problem-Solving Skills

·        Strong Analytical Skills

·        Good Technical Skills

·        Team Management

·        Critical Thinking

·        Strong Risk Assessment Skills

Q:   What is NTA score in ICAR AIEEA PG exam?
A: 

The NTA score is a percentile score of the candidate in the test in which he/she appeared. It indicates the candidate's position visà-vis others who appeared in it. It is not mark.

It is an indicator of the relative position of the candidates amongst those who appeared in the ICAR AIEEA PG test.

Q:   Why do candidates prefer to study MSc Home Science?
A: 

The MSc in Home Science programme covers People, society, nutrition, development, entrepreneurship, management, politics, and other areas. Every facet of family management, interior management, and communication techniques are covered as well.

The benefits of earning an MSc in Home Science are numerous and include the following.

  • Postgraduates have access to job opportunities in a variety of fields, including marketing, management, services, and more, as it covers topics from multiple fields.

  • A significant part of the course involves communication. As a result, students taking this course can improve their communication skills.

  • Students also get the chance to study a wide range of management-related topics. With their skills, they will therefore be able to get employment in good positions.

Q:   What are the subjects in IGNOU MSc in Environmenta Science first year?
A: 

IGNOU MSc course of two-year is divided into semester pattern. The first year of the programme is divide into two semesters. IGNOU MSc course include theory and lab subjects. Mentioned below is the semester-wise list of subjects included in the course curriculum:

First Semester:

  • Fundamentals of Environmental Science and Ecology
  • Earth Processes
  • Environmental Chemistry
  • Environmental Science Lab course - 1

Second Semester:

  • Sustainable Natural Resource Management
  • Environmental Pollution, Control and Management
  • Environmental Impact Assessment
  • Environmental Science Lab course - 2
  • Elective Course
